Ex-boyfriend sought in slaying of strip club worker

Prince George's County police are looking for an ex-boyfriend in the shooting death of a 25-year-old woman.

Police said Michael Jerome Stewart, 33, of Upper Marlboro, shot and killed his ex-girlfriend, Brittany Sade McKinley, early Sunday after an altercation at a strip club in Capitol Heights where the woman worked.

After Stewart was kicked out of the club, he hid outside McKinley's home in the 4600 block of Heath Street in Capitol Heights, police said.

When McKinley and another woman arrived around 6 a.m., Stewart fatally shot McKinley and shot the other woman, 23, in the hand, police said.

Anyone with information about this case can contact police at 301-772-4925. Crime Solvers is offering up to a $25,000 reward.
